|
|
@@ -131,19 +131,19 @@ public class StoreIncomeDetailsRecordServiceImpl extends ServiceImpl<StoreIncome
|
|
|
//调用支付宝转账
|
|
|
BigDecimal decimal = new BigDecimal(withdrawalMoney);
|
|
|
BigDecimal divide = decimal.divide(new BigDecimal(100), 2, RoundingMode.DOWN);
|
|
|
- if (Double.parseDouble(divide.toString()) < 0.10) {
|
|
|
- return R.fail("金额不能小于0.1元");
|
|
|
+ if (Double.parseDouble(divide.toString()) < 0.01) {
|
|
|
+ return R.fail("金额不能小于0.01元");
|
|
|
}
|
|
|
//增加提现记录
|
|
|
-// StoreAliPayLog pay = aliApi.pay(storeUser.getName(), storeUser.getIdCard(), storeUser.getPhone(), divide.toString());
|
|
|
+ StoreAliPayLog pay = aliApi.pay(storeUser.getName(), storeUser.getIdCard(), storeUser.getPhone(), divide.toString());
|
|
|
StoreCashOutRecord storeCashOutRecord = new StoreCashOutRecord();
|
|
|
storeCashOutRecord.setStoreId(storeId);
|
|
|
-// storeCashOutRecord.setOrderNo(pay.getOutBizNo());
|
|
|
+ storeCashOutRecord.setOrderNo(pay.getOutBizNo());
|
|
|
storeCashOutRecord.setMoney(withdrawalMoney);
|
|
|
// 手续费不是减过了吗
|
|
|
// storeCashOutRecord.setCommission(commission);
|
|
|
storeCashOutRecord.setCashOutType(0);
|
|
|
-// storeCashOutRecord.setAliOrderNo(pay.getOrderId());
|
|
|
+ storeCashOutRecord.setAliOrderNo(pay.getOrderId());
|
|
|
storeCashOutRecord.setPaymentDate(new Date());
|
|
|
storeCashOutRecord.setPaymentStatus(3);
|
|
|
storeCashOutRecord.setDeleteFlag(0);
|